Robert Parker's Wine Advocate
The bouquet of the 2021 Ratpenat screams Macabeo as soon as you put your nose in the glass. It's a little different because it comes from schist soils, not the usual limestone, which give a strong minerality to the finish. It's tasty and vibrant, within the profile of precision and purity of all the wines here, still quite low in alcohol, 10.5% alcohol, and with a very low pH, 3.07, and the vibrato from 2021. 4,506 bottles were filled in July 2022.
